The Basics of Metal Finishing - Typically, metal finishing is necessary for aesthetic reasons and for clean-room situations. It's one of the more recognized techniques simply because of its utility in intensifying the overall beauty of the item, such as, motor vehicle parts, cookware or motorcycle parts. Besides that, various clean-rooms require a lustrous finish as a way to reduce the penetrability of the components which often can cause particles to build up and contaminate. An outstanding instance of this implementation could be in vacuum chambers.

There are certainly a large number of strategies to polish metal, and we'll have a look at some of the techniques required. Metals can be polished by means of chemicals,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, or manually. A special polishing paste or compound can be applied, that might consist of ch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its lousy th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its fairly high viscidity is amongst the time intensive. Having said that, items produced with non-ferrous metals are definitely more receptive to buffing, since these need the lower amount of treatments.

Finishing buffs bedaubed with paste are somewhat impacted by the force on the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ure can be increased within certain bounds, although employing beyond the most effective degree of load not merely reduces the quality of the procedure, but also can worsen effectiveness, could cause wear to the component, and there is moreover an evident heating of the items being worked on, as a consequence of friction. With thin metal, it is increased heat (and the resultant bendability of the material) that can induce materials to warp, buckle or flex. In general, it will take a skilled polisher to factor in all of these variables to both not cause damage to the piece and to give good results adequately. To be able to substantially boost the quality of the resulting finish, the buffing operation is required to be accomplished with much less power and not a large amount of force so as to finally produce a surface that is free of scores or marks which result from the buffing process, thus ar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
